Nokia 888 Concept

Filed under: Technical

Being a mobile application developer, i thought i should be posting some mobile specific posts too…Lemme start with this supposedly “New Concept Mobile Design” by Nokia which recently won an award for the most innovative product concept.

“The bracelet-like 888 is envisioned to use a liquid battery, feature speech recognition, a flexible touch screen, and a touch sensitive body cover. A video showing off the device’s potential features shows off close to a dozen functions, including an alarm clock, PDA, GPS, phone, push email receiver, digital wallet and, of course, jewelry. And, other than the “liquid battery,” we can actually see this in the not-too-distant future. ” from engadget.com (more)

Evolution of Internet : from portals to search to blogs !!!

Filed under: Technical

(This was one of my previous posts in 360)

When i look at the internet world i wonder what would be the next big thing??? But definitely it is becoming a huge virtual world out there !!!

When yahoo (one of the major players in internet) stared as a search website , it was a huge hit, for there were no organised place where internet links were stored…a simple directory structure !! But soon they wanted to get a way from the search status and become a portal !!! Portal where info about everything is stored, a gateway for the net . The aim to get all the users to come to Yahoo and then lead them to anywhere they want…to make Yahoo the home page of all !!!

Now comes the next hero, Google who slowly started as a search company…and yahoo who wanted to get away from search readily allowed google to take the search incharge in its portal too…afterall search is just a product in internet, and yahoo has many such products in its page!!But things changed, search slowly became the key, people noticed that google was providing search even for yahoo …and slowly they started going to google.com …and then only there!!! An average surfer first goes to the search page and then starts his surfing….”search became the window to the internet world” –things did go the unexpected way

Slowly things started getting ominuous, Google had no competitor, and soon a page exists in net only if google has indexed it..and the probability of hitting a page becomes dependant on how google ranks it…and the world was moving to a direction where google will have the index of all pages of the world and if we put a new page better inform google…..a mini google-internet world…

Luckily the gaints realised the folly , Yahoo and Microsoft pumped effort and money for search before things go out of the hand!! And now we have a worthy competitor in yahoo and msn , and better still many people now rate yahoo search better than google or at par !!(here i may be biased)
